Question
An ellipse is drawn by taking a diameter of thecircle (x - 1)2 + y2 = 1 as its semi-minor axisand a diameter of the circle x2 + (y - 2)2 = 4as its semi-major axis. If the centre of the ellipseis at the origin and its axes are the coordinateaxes, then the equation of the ellipse is :
Options
A.x2 + 4y2 = 16
B.4x2 + y2 = 4
C.x2 + 4y2 = 8
D.4x2 + y2 = 8
Solution
Let the equation of ellipse be

from the given conditions
a = 4 and b = 2∴ Eq of ellipse is

or x2 + 4y2 = 16
